摘要

Silicon microphotonics is the optical equivalent of microelectronics for integrated circuits. Photonics enables interconnection that is not limited by transmission bandwidth. Photonic switching promises ultrafast routing and encoding of information for telecommunications and data transmission. The key implementation issue is the integration of photonic components with integrated circuit electronics. Silicon microphotonics utilizes silicon-based materials that are process compatible with standard integrated circuit fabrication methods.
